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Amsterdam to Palma is to train and fly which costs €70 - €230 and takes 6h 26m.
The fastest way to get from Amsterdam to Palma is to fly which takes 4h 51m and costs €75 - €290.
The distance between Amsterdam and Palma is 1451 km.
The best way to get from Amsterdam to Palma without a car is to train and car ferry via Paris which takes 18h 51m and costs €390 - €900.
It takes approximately 4h 51m to get from Amsterdam to Palma, including transfers.
There are 1912+ hotels available in Palma.
What companies run services between Amsterdam, Netherlands and Palma, Spain?
TUI Airlines Netherlands, easyJet, and Transavia Holland fly from Amsterdam Airport Schiphol (AMS) to Son Sant Joan Airport (PMI) 4 times a day.
